Sat 764956009380838

decimal
152991.1009380838
degree
0°152991′1791″1009380838‴
percentile
36.4264766772519%
name
ikwanqlukdn
cycle
0
epoch
0
period
75
block
152991
offset
1009380838
timestamp
rarity
common